Warning Signs You Need Tornado Damage Restoration
Ignoring the warning signs of tornado damage can lead to bigger problems and more expensive repairs. Here are some common signs to look out for:
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away
Strong, unpleasant odors can show moisture and mold growth. Don’t ignore these smells as they can lead to serious health issues and further damage.
Water Stains on Your Ceiling
Water stains on your ceiling can be a sign of a more serious problem. Don’t delay in addressing these stains, as they can lead to costly repairs.
Discoloration or Warping of Flooring
Discoloration or warping of your flooring can show water damage or moisture issues. Take action now to prevent further damage.
Increased Humidity or Mold Growth
Increased humidity or mold growth can be a sign of a larger problem. Don’t wait to address these issues, as they can lead to serious health concerns and further damage.
Unusual Sounds or Creaks
Unusual sounds or creaks in your home can show structural damage or moisture issues. Don’t ignore these signs as they can lead to costly repairs.
Visible Signs of Water Damage
Visible signs of water damage, such as water spots or mineral deposits, can show a more serious problem. Take action now to prevent further damage.
